The SM4’s cardioid polar pattern provides excellent rejection of off-axis noise, minimizing unwanted sounds captured by the microphone. This makes it especially useful in environments with limited acoustic treatment, allowing you to focus clearly on the primary sound source.
Robust and Elegant Design
Constructed from metal, the Shure SM4 is built to withstand the demands of daily recording. Its solid build ensures long-lasting durability, while its sleek and discreet appearance blends seamlessly into any home studio without distracting the artist or the surroundings.
Type: Condenser microphone
Polar Pattern: Cardioid
Frequency Response: 20 Hz – 20 kHz
Output Impedance: 150 Ω
Sensitivity: -38 dBV/Pa (1 Pa = 94 dB SPL at 1 kHz, open-circuit voltage)
Maximum SPL:
• With 1000 Ω load: 140 dB SPL
• With 2500 Ω load: 145 dB SPL
Polarity: Positive pressure on the diaphragm produces a positive voltage on pin 2 relative to pin 3.
Connector: Professional 3-pin male XLR
Net Weight: 463 g
Housing: Cast zinc
Power Requirements: 48 V DC phantom power (5.3 mA)
